Banksy's urban tree artwork defaced with white paint

  • A Banksy mural in north London, near Finsbury Park, was defaced with white paint just three days after its creation.
  • Banksy's previous works have also been defaced, including a stop sign in Peckham and a mural on a former prison.
  • Islington Council and the homeowner are discussing future solutions to protect the artwork, tree, and surrounding area, including installing a CCTV camera.
